TI中文支持网
TI专业的中文技术问题搜集分享网站

请问DM6437中的看门狗,复位和喂狗的代码有何区别?

请问这个是复位还是喂狗操作,复位和喂狗操作分别应该是哪些指令呢?

Chris Meng:

你好,

看门狗的工作原理是,如果看门狗的定时器没有被及时清零而到达预定值,看门狗就会复位芯片。
所谓的喂狗,就是周期性的去清看门狗定时器。根据spru989.pdf里Figure 10. Watchdog Timer Operation State Diagram,看门狗计数器清零是需要把A5C6h和DA7Eh顺序写入WDKEY。

Shine:

这段代码是使能看门狗。复位信号是不喂狗,超时后会发出reset信号来复位芯片。建议看代码时结合文档一起看。
www.ti.com/…/spru989.pdf

赞(0)
未经允许不得转载:TI中文支持网 » 请问DM6437中的看门狗,复位和喂狗的代码有何区别?
分享到: 更多 (0)